Future of high temperature electrical pressure-sensitive adhesive tape

Reduction in component size and higher ambient temperature conditions are two of the main causes of increased thermal stresses placed upon electrical insulation materials. By virtue of its simplicity in use, pressure-sensitive adhesive (PSA) tape offers the end user economy, versatility, and speed. Although PSA tape constitutes only one component of an insulation system, its ability to operate effectively at the elevated temperatures will determine, along with the other components, the life of the system. The development and introduction of new insulation materials effectively increases the ability of PSA tapes to meet the challenge of higher temperature demands. For this discussion, high temperature is defined as Class 155 and above.
